## Ownership

Heads up, on-call folks: the EXIF scrubber in PixWhisk strips location and camera metadata from every upload before it hits the Snapvault bucket. If scrub jobs start piling up in the dead-letter queue, don't just restart the worker — check the codec allowlist first, since weird HEIC variants are usually the culprit. For anything beyond a restart, page the owner listed below.

signatory, yahog-badug: Quenix Ulaael

# Flaglight Rollouts — Approvals

Quick version for on-call: any rollout touching more than 5% of traffic needs an approval in Flaglight before the ramp continues. Kill switches don't need approval — just flip them and note it in the incident channel. Scheduled ramps pause automatically if error budget burns hot. If you're stuck at 2 a.m. with a pending approval, there's one person authorized to override, and that's the approver below.

account owner for tagep-bafof: Norael Gilax Juleth

Leadership Review Briefing — New Subscription Tier

For branch managers: Pellwick Digital will launch a mid-range tier, "Corelight Plus," next quarter. It sits between Basic and Premier, adding offline access and priority support. Pilot results in the Ashgrove branches showed 11% upgrade uptake. Training materials arrive two weeks before launch. The confidential commercial rationale is set out below.

confidential, kahog-bawif: The northern region missed its Pramir quota by 20.0 percent last quarter. Casaxek Freight plans to lower the Fraion list price by 41.5 percent in December. The finance team signed off on a budget of $236.4 million for Project Druius. The renewal with Fenysix Partners closes at $91.3 million a year, 2.1 percent below the last contract.

**Q: Why are my release pipeline calls getting 429s from Gatewright?**

The internal gateway rate-limits each service token to 300 requests/minute. Release automation often bursts past this during cutover. Request a temporary quota bump at least one day before a release window. Include the token name and expected peak rate. Send quota requests here.

alerts address for kafof-bagag: kasael@olvarqdyn.corp